SYF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2024 in Review

711 of the 6,942 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Synchrony (SYF) for Q1 2024, worth a combined $16.9B — up 11% from $15.2B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 99 funds opened new SYF positions and 55 closed out — a net gain of 44 holders — while 261 added to existing stakes and 244 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Assenagon Asset Management, adding an estimated $203M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, cutting an estimated $203M.
